About this episode
Chris Kolinsky discusses his journey with mental health, vulnerability in business, and the impact of community and baseball on his life.
Chris Kolinsky a mortgage broker, dad, mental health advocate, and proud Blue Jays fan. Chris opens up about his tough childhood, the moment that pushed him toward therapy, and how a Bell Let’s Talk video unexpectedly went viral and set him on a mission to help more men speak up. We chat about staying real in business (including his newest brokerage name: Vibe Mortgage), how being vulnerable has made him a better parent and partner, and how baseball and community have shaped who he is today. It’s an honest, warm conversation about healing, leadership, and doing meaningful work - no suit required.
